Dr. N. Rajamaheswari: Transforming Urogynaecology in India

Dr. N. Rajamaheswari, India’s first urogynaecologist, has pioneered several groundbreaking innovations, transforming women’s healthcare. Her contributions span four decades, from developing minimally invasive surgical techniques to advancing healthcare management and sustainability in public health.

Innovating Urogynaecological Procedures

 

Dr. Rajamaheswari has significantly advanced surgical techniques in urogynaecology:

  • Vaginal Fistula Repair: In the 1980s, she introduced a minimally invasive approach to fistula repairs, drastically improving success rates for patients suffering from urine or fecal leakage post-childbirth.
  • Midurethral Bulbocavernous Sling Procedure: In 2003, she developed this alternative to synthetic slings, offering a solution for women suffering from urinary incontinence.
  • Needle Vault Suspension: Her 1994 introduction of this technique provided a safer, minimally invasive option for vault prolapse.
  • Machine Learning Software for Bacteriuria: In 2024, Dr. Rajamaheswari introduced machine learning software to predict bacteriuria in pregnancy using simple urine tests, eliminating the need for extensive urine cultures.
  • Self-Assessment Tools: In 2022, she created a streamlined diagnostic questionnaire for urinary and fecal issues, making early detection easier.

Pioneering Management Contributions

 

Dr. Rajamaheswari has also contributed significantly to the organizational aspects of healthcare:

  • Fistula Ward: In 2003, she established an exclusive ward for fistula patients, offering dignified care for women often ostracized due to these conditions.
  • URPSSI: In 2005, she founded the Urogynaecology & Reconstructive Pelvic Surgery Society of India (URPSSI), which has grown into an international organization with over 2,000 members.

Training the Next Generation

 

Throughout the 2000s, Dr. Rajamaheswari focused on skill development through hands-on workshops and training programs in collaboration with international experts. Her “train the trainer” model created a network of over 100,000 skilled specialists, addressing the growing demand for urogynaecological care across India.
